Entering 2025, the global consumer electronics market is showing clearer structural opportunities. Replacement demand in the smartphone segment is gradually recovering, the tablet market continues to benefit from lightweight productivity and entertainment scenarios, and accessories maintain steady growth around fast charging, portability, protection, and feature upgrades.
In cross-border trade, digitalization and retail channel development in regional markets are creating new growth opportunities for phones, tablets, and accessories. At the same time, differences in product standards, compliance requirements, price preferences, and channel models across markets require traders to develop stronger localized capabilities.
Overall, the consumer electronics trade industry still holds solid growth potential. Companies that can capture product upgrades, accessory expansion, and cross-border distribution improvements while maintaining supply chain stability and customer service excellence will be well positioned for future success.
